We had schooling before getting our costumes. Sadly, I heard only two things – your skin can't show, and that you can't hold kids, as they might slip you. It really made me feel professional. 

Bird had back zip, which made it hard for me to do anything on my own. Somebody always had to help me, and not only with dressing, but also with walking. It came out that I can either walk or see in that thing :D. That hour I spent without companion, released into the wilderness of Karolina was one of the scariest experiences of my life. This is illustration of what I have seen. 


It was blocked vision or mobility. Later Maky led me, so it was safe, but I still feared stepping on some poor kid. And even with help, it was really tiring. Most of us had to spend hours in difficult poses, so our head wouldn't fall, or just because our costume made us. Daisy and Minnie were specially tailored, so any person wearing them had to walk like some damsel.
